Battery Info

You can check the estimated remaining

capacity of the battery.

Touch

in upper left on the screen.

Version

You can see the version of the lens and your

camcorder. You can use this function when

the firmware update of your camcorder was

released.

Notes

You should update only when using the AC

Adaptor. Otherwise, we recommend using a

fully charged battery.

The version of the lens may not be displayed in

any mode other than shooting mode.

Date & Time Setting

 Date & Time Format

You can select one from 4 types of date and

time format.

 Daylight Savings/Summer Time

You can change this setting without

stopping the clock. Set to [On] to move the

time forward 1 hour.

 Off

Does not set the summertime.

On

Sets the summertime.

Area Setting

You can adjust a time difference without

stopping the clock. Select your local area

when using the camcorder in other time

zones. Refer to the world time difference

information on page 99.

 Home

Select this item when you are going to use

the camcorder in the area where you are

living.

Destination ( )

Select this item when you want to use

the camcorder with the area setting set to

another place.

Tips

If you visit a certain place often and want to

use the camcorder with the area setting set to

that place, it is useful if you set the place to

[Destination].
